SQL Server 2000數據庫備份和還原的示例
在數據庫管理中,備份和還原是至關重要的操作,特別是在使用SQL Server 2000時。這些操作不僅能夠保護數據,還能在數據丟失或損壞的情況下迅速恢復系統。本文將介紹SQL Server 2000的備份和還原過程,並提供具體的示例來幫助用戶更好地理解這些操作。
為什麼需要備份數據庫?
數據庫備份是保護數據的第一道防線。無論是因為硬體故障、軟體錯誤還是人為失誤,數據丟失的風險始終存在。定期備份可以確保在發生意外時,數據能夠迅速恢復,從而減少業務中斷的時間和損失。
SQL Server 2000的備份類型
在SQL Server 2000中,主要有三種備份類型:
- 完整備份:這是對整個數據庫的完整備份,包含所有數據和對象。
- 差異備份:這種備份僅包含自上次完整備份以來所做的更改。
- 日誌備份:這是對事務日誌的備份,允許用戶在發生故障時恢復到特定的時間點。
備份數據庫的示例
以下是如何在SQL Server 2000中執行完整備份的示例:
BACKUP DATABASE [YourDatabaseName]
TO DISK = 'C:BackupYourDatabaseName.bak'
WITH FORMAT, INIT, SKIP, NOREWIND, NOUNLOAD, STATS = 10;在這個示例中,請將YourDatabaseName替換為您要備份的數據庫名稱,並確保指定的路徑存在且可寫入。
還原數據庫的示例
如果需要從備份中還原數據庫,可以使用以下命令:
RESTORE DATABASE [YourDatabaseName]
FROM DISK = 'C:BackupYourDatabaseName.bak'
WITH REPLACE;這個命令將從指定的備份文件中還原數據庫。WITH REPLACE選項允許覆蓋現有的數據庫。
注意事項
在進行備份和還原操作時,請注意以下幾點:
- 確保備份文件的存儲位置安全,並定期檢查備份的完整性。
- 在還原數據庫之前,請確保沒有其他用戶正在訪問該數據庫。
- 考慮使用差異備份和日誌備份來提高恢復的靈活性和效率。
總結
SQL Server 2000的數據庫備份和還原是確保數據安全的重要步驟。通過定期進行完整備份、差異備份和日誌備份,您可以有效地保護數據並在需要時迅速恢復。了解這些操作的具體示例和注意事項將幫助您更好地管理數據庫,減少潛在的數據損失風險。
如果您正在尋找可靠的 香港VPS 解決方案,Server.HK 提供多種選擇以滿足您的需求。無論是數據庫管理還是其他應用,選擇合適的 伺服器 將有助於提升您的業務效率。